The base of a triangle exceeds the height by 7 centimeters . If the area is 114 square centimeters, find the length of the base and the hight of the triangle

Answer:

base length = 19 cm  ,  height = 12 cm

Step-by-step explanation:

Area formula  :  A =  (1/2)*b*h

b = h + 7 cm

A = 114 sq. cm

114  =  (1/2) * (h + 7) *h

228 = hh + 7h

hh + 7h - 228 = 0

h = -7/2   +  root( 49 - 4*(-228)) /2

h = -7/2 + 31/2

h = 24/2 = 12 cm

base = 12 cm + 7 cm = 19 cm
